Figure 4. Cyclin E kinase activity is decreased in CD44-ligated NB4 cells. (A) NB4 cells were lysed 0 hours and 48 hours after addition of A3D8 or IgG1 (controls). Cyclin E immunoprecipitates were analyzed by Western blotting with specific Abs to cyclin E, Cdk2, and p27. Relative protein levels were evaluated as described in Figure 2A and shown in italics below the lanes. Results represent 1 representative experiment of 3. (B) Cyclin E immunoprecipitates were incubated with histone H1 and [γ32P]ATP (5000 Ci [1.85 × 104 Bq]/mmol; ICN). γ32P incorporation was measured as described in “Materials and methods.” The reaction products were separated by SDS-PAGE, proteins were transferred to nitrocellulose, and phosphorylated proteins were visualized by autoradiography. Phosphorylation was measured relative to controls. Results represent 1 representative experiment of 2.
